Cisco Certified Design Associate (CCDA) CTP


Course Details

Cisco Certified Design Associate (CCDA) validates knowledge required to design a Cisco converged network. With a CCDA certification, a Network Professional demonstrates that they have the skills required to design routed and switched network infrastructures and services involving LAN, WAN, and broadband access for businesses and organisations. The CCDA curriculum includes designing basic campus, data center, security, voice, and wireless networks.

Topics Covered in this Course


Network Design Methodology
  • Describe SONA and IIN
  • Describe the Cisco PPDIOO network lifecycle
  • Identify network requirements to support the organization
  • Characterize an existing network
  • Describe the top down approach to network design
  • Describe network management protocols and features

Network Structure and Modularity
  • Describe the Cisco Enterprise Architecture
  • Describe the Modular Approach in Network Design
  • Describe the Cisco Enterprise Architecture

Basic Enterprise Campus Networks
  • Describe Campus Design considerations
  • Design the Enterprise Campus Network
  • Design the enterprise data center

Enterprise Edge and Remote Networks Modules
  • List WAN transport technologies
  • Identify Business and Technology considerations for WAN design
  • Design the Enterprise Edge
  • Design Branch and Remote Networks

IP Addressing and Routing Protocols
  • Explain IP addressing
  • Describe routing protocols and functions
  • Design a routing scheme to support optimal scalability and network performance

Security Services
  • Identify security risks
  • Define security policies
  • Design the network security plans

Voice Networking Considerations
  • Describe voice architectures and features
  • Describe Cisco IP telephony
  • Identify design considerations for voice services

Wireless Networking Considerations
  • Define wireless networking technologies and standards
  • Describe Cisco Unified Wireless Network architecture
  • Design wireless networks for efficiency, security and redundancy
